AI Summary
- Expands California's sexual exploitation law (Business and Professions Code Section 729) to include members of the clergy alongside physicians, psychotherapists, and alcohol/drug abuse counselors
- Prohibits clergy from engaging in sexual intercourse, sodomy, oral copulation, or sexual contact with current or former congregation members, patients, or clients
- Penalties range from up to 6 months in county jail and $1,000 fine for single violations to up to 3 years in state prison and $10,000 fine for multiple victims or repeat offenders
- Consent of the victim is explicitly not a defense to charges under this statute
- Clarifies the bill does not subject clergy to the full Psychology Licensing Law, but requires clergy to adhere to conduct standards at least as stringent as those for other covered professionals
